docker启动不了

img


试过重启,但是仍不管用,状态异常,安装的为19.03.2版本

【以下回答由 GPT 生成】

这个问题可能是由于Docker服务未能成功启动导致的。根据你提供的输出信息,我将给出一些可能的解决方案:

  1. 查看Docker服务的状态:
  2. 运行命令 systemctl status docker.service 来查看Docker服务的状态。
  3. 根据输出信息,尝试了解Docker服务未能启动的具体原因。可能会有一些错误消息或警告信息。

  4. 查看系统日志:

  5. 运行命令 journalctl -xe 来查看系统日志,寻找与Docker服务相关的错误信息。
  6. 根据输出信息,尝试了解Docker服务启动失败的原因。可能会有一些关键的错误消息或警告信息。

  7. 检查Docker配置:

  8. 确保Docker配置文件正确且完整。可以查看 /etc/docker/daemon.json 文件是否存在并且正确配置。
  9. 如果配置文件不存在或有错误,可以使用以下命令重新生成默认配置文件: shell cp /usr/lib/systemd/system/docker.service /etc/systemd/system/docker.service sed -i '/ExecStart/ s/$/ --data-root=\/var\/lib\/docker/' /etc/systemd/system/docker.service systemctl daemon-reload

  10. 检查Docker相关的依赖项:

  11. 确保Docker所需要的依赖项已经安装,并且版本兼容。
  12. 您可以尝试重新安装Docker以解决任何缺失或损坏的依赖项。

  13. 清理Docker状态:

  14. 有时,Docker内部状态可能会引起问题。可以尝试停止Docker服务,并删除相关数据以清理状态: shell systemctl stop docker rm -rf /var/lib/docker systemctl start docker

如果上述步骤没有解决问题,并且您确定没有其他错误信息,请考虑升级Docker版本或查看官方文档和社区支持论坛以获取更多帮助。



【相关推荐】



如果你已经解决了该问题, 非常希望你能够分享一下解决方案, 写成博客, 将相关链接放在评论区, 以帮助更多的人 ^-^